About this fabric

Amberley Olive is woven in a muted olive green, with darker vertical bands dividing softly striated panels. Fine horizontal irregularities break up the surface, giving the shade a gently brushed depth rather than a flat block of colour. The vertical structure reads clearly across the swatch, while the close tonal variation keeps the pattern understated. No further composition, width, rub-test or performance specification has been supplied for this fabric.

How to use it

Use the muted olive tone to add a grounded, natural note to a room, particularly alongside warm woods, stone neutrals or other softly textured textiles. The darker vertical bands can also subtly reinforce the height of curtains or the clean lines of an upholstered piece.
